Introduction:
From its source during the early nineteenth century to its quickly developing form within the twenty-first century, poker has undeniably become an international feeling. With all the development of technology, the traditional card online game has transitioned in to the digital realm, fascinating scores of people through internet poker platforms. This report explores the interesting realm of internet poker, its advantages, disadvantages, and also the reasons behind its growing appeal.

Body:

1. Accessibility and Convenience:
The main grounds for the extensive benefit of internet poker is its accessibility. In comparison to brick-and-mortar casinos, online poker platforms provide players the freedom to play any time, anywhere. With a well balanced internet connection, poker lovers will enjoy a common online game without leaving their homes, getting rid of the necessity for vacation. Additionally, on-line poker internet sites provide a wide range of choices, including various variants of poker, tournaments, and differing risk levels, providing to players of all ability levels.

2. Worldwide Athlete Base:
Internet poker transcends geographic boundaries, enabling players from all sides of the world to compete keenly against one another. This interconnectedness fosters a varied and challenging environment, allowing players to check their particular abilities against opponents with different methods and playing styles. Additionally, online poker platforms often feature vibrant communities in which people can talk about techniques, share experiences, and participate in friendly competition.

3. Lower Prices and Smaller Stakes:
Compared to old-fashioned gambling enterprises, playing poker online can considerably reduce costs. On the web systems have actually lower overhead costs, allowing them to offer reduced stakes and reduced entry costs for tournaments. This is why online poker available to a wider market, including beginners and informal players, whom might find the high stakes of real time casinos intimidating. The capacity to play with smaller stakes additionally provides a feeling of monetary security, permitting players to control their particular bankroll better.

4. Enhanced Game Access and Range:
Online poker platforms offer an enormous array of online game options and variants. Be it texas hold em, Omaha, or Seven-Card Stud, players find their favored game quickly and immediately. Moreover, online platforms frequently introduce brand new poker alternatives, spicing up the game play and maintaining the knowledge fresh for people. The availability of a variety of tables and tournaments means that players always discover ideal options and never have to wait for a seat at a table.

5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While internet poker brings many benefits, it is not without its difficulties. Among the significant downsides may be the prospect of fraudulent tasks, including collusion and processor chip dumping, where people cheat to achieve an unfair advantage. However, reputable internet poker platforms use sturdy protection actions and arbitrary number generators to thwart these types of behavior. In addition, some people could find the lack of actual cues and interactions being section of live poker games a disadvantage, as they can be more difficult to learn opponents and use emotional strategies on the web.
